Commanders Sign Martavis Bryant After Five-Year NFL Absence

The former Steelers and Raiders receiver, suspended multiple times for substance abuse violations, gets another chance to revive his career.

  • Bryant last played in an NFL regular-season game in 2018 with the Oakland Raiders.
  • He has faced three suspensions for violating the NFL's substance abuse policy.
  • The 32-year-old receiver spent last season on the Dallas Cowboys' practice squad.
  • Bryant has played in various minor leagues, including the XFL and CFL, during his absence from the NFL.
  • Washington released kicker Ramiz Ahmed to make room for Bryant on the roster.
